Micropy-CLI 项目教程
1. 项目的目录结构及介绍
Micropy-CLI 是一个用于管理 MicroPython 项目的工具,支持在现代 IDE 如 VSCode 中进行开发。以下是项目的目录结构及其介绍:
micropy-cli/
├── .github/ # GitHub 相关配置文件
├── docs/ # 项目文档
├── micropy/ # 项目主代码目录
│ ├── cli/ # CLI 命令相关代码
│ ├── config/ # 配置管理相关代码
│ ├── exceptions/ # 自定义异常类
│ ├── packages/ # 包管理相关代码
│ ├── project/ # 项目管理相关代码
│ ├── stubs/ # 存根管理相关代码
│ ├── utils/ # 工具函数和类
│ └── __init__.py # 主模块初始化文件
├── tests/ # 测试代码
├── .gitignore # Git 忽略文件配置
├── LICENSE # 项目许可证
├── README.md # 项目说明文档
├── pyproject.toml # 项目构建配置
├── setup.cfg # 项目配置文件
└── setup.py # 项目安装脚本
2. 项目的启动文件介绍
项目的启动文件是 micropy/__init__.py
,它负责初始化 Micropy-CLI 的主模块。该文件主要包含以下内容:
- 导入必要的模块和类
- 初始化 CLI 命令行接口
- 配置项目的基本设置
3. 项目的配置文件介绍
Micropy-CLI 的配置文件主要包括 setup.cfg
和 pyproject.toml
:
setup.cfg
:包含项目的元数据和安装配置,如包的名称、版本、作者、依赖等。pyproject.toml
:遵循 PEP 518 标准,定义项目构建系统的要求和配置。
这些配置文件确保项目能够正确安装和运行,并且提供了必要的元数据供其他开发者参考。
以上是 Micropy-CLI 项目的基本教程,涵盖了项目的目录结构、启动文件和配置文件的介绍。希望这些内容能帮助你更好地理解和使用 Micropy-CLI。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考